Job description

SCB is an award winning multi-disciplinary design firm with a national presence. We are looking for a creative, passionate, and driven designer to work on mixed-use multi-family, adaptive reuse, aviation, commercial office and higher education projects in our Chicago office.

At SCB everyone touches the design. Our team is nimble, creative, and efficient. Our designs are responsive, responsible, and distinctive. Our people come from a range of backgrounds, and we value the varied perspectives, experience, and expertise they bring to their work.

The ideal candidate will exhibit a passion for design, show a willingness to work in a collaborative environment, and possess a full understanding of materials, furniture, details and construction techniques. You will have the opportunity to work with a team of talented and collaborative professionals on all aspects of project design and development under the oversight of a Design Director and/or Principal. You will also lead and closely collaborate with the project team, including consultants, to prepare design studies, material and furniture palettes, graphic representations, technical drawings, studies, and other collateral related to interior design.

Interested candidate should have the following qualifications:

  • Accredited professional degree in interior design or architecture
  • 5 – 15 years post-graduate, full-time working experience in a design or architectural firm
  • NCIDQ Certificate Holder, Registered Interior Designer or Licensed Architect preferred
  • A strong design sensibility, attention to detail, and knowledge of emerging trends
  • Experience in residential and commercial office interiors is preferred
  • Thorough understanding of all project phases including programming, space planning, color and material selections, FF&E selections, schematic design, design development, and construction documents
  • Capable of performing all construction phase activities including review of shop drawings, material samples, responding to Contractor questions (RFI’s) and conducting site visits
  • Working knowledge of, and demonstrated experience with, local building codes and accessibility requirements
  • Ability to lead a project including consultants and internal staff
  • Proficient in Revit, Bluebeam, and graphics software such as Affinity and Adobe Creative Suite; familiarity with software programs such as Enscape, SketchUp, and Rhino
  • Excellent communication and presentation skills
Primary Duties and Responsibilities
  • Implement project design philosophy and work toward the successful execution of the project through design and construction phases
  • Exhibit a thorough working knowledge of innovative interior architectural finishes, including familiarity with manufacturers and performance standards to meet the client’s expectations
  • Lead the FF&E selection, specification, and procurement process from concept through execution
  • Organize the work efforts of SCB’s project team on a day-to-day basis and function as the primary facilitator of communication between the in-house team, external consultants, and the client
  • Ensure that the design intent is clearly and accurately reflected in the technical drawings and specifications
  • Lead team meetings and client presentations, working closely with multidisciplinary teams
  • Mentor and train junior staff in a constructive and thoughtful manner
